摘 要:目的观察中药雷公藤多苷对非肥胖型糖尿病(NOD)小鼠自发性涎腺炎的治疗作用,并探讨其作用机制。方法8周龄雌性NOD小鼠27只,随机分成3组:生理盐水组、羟氯喹组及雷公藤多苷组。自9周龄开始,将等效剂量药物溶于0.4ml生理盐水中每天灌胃给药,直到20周龄处死。12、16及20周龄时收集每组小鼠的唾液流量,血清、颌下腺组织。采用苏木素-伊红(HE)染色观察颌下腺组织病理学改变;酶联免疫吸附试验(ELISA)检测血清自身抗体(SSB及α-fodrin抗体)及相关细胞因子(IL-10及IFN-r)水平。结果与生理盐水组相比,雷公藤多苷组及羟氯喹组小鼠治疗后唾液流量明显增加,颌下腺炎性浸润减轻,血清自身抗体水平明显下降,TH1/TH2型细胞因子表达失调有所改善(P<0.05)。雷公藤多苷组和羟氯喹组间差异无显著性,P>0.05。结论雷公藤多苷对NOD小鼠自发性涎腺炎有一定治疗作用,其作用机制可能与药物减轻颌下腺淋巴细胞灶性浸润程度及改善TH1/TH2型细胞因子表达失调等有一定关系。Objective To investigate the inhibititory effect of Tripterygium wilfordii(TWP) on sialoadnitis in non-obese diabetic mice(NOD mice) and to explore its possible mechanism.Methods Twenty-seven female eight-week-old NOD mice were randomly divided into three groups:TWP,hydroxychloroquine(HCQ) and normal saline(NS) group.One week later,they were administered intragastrickly in TWP,HCQ and NS respectively.The mice were executed at the age of 12,16 and 20 weeks.The saliva flow,serum and submandibular glands were collected at these timespots.Histopathologic changes of submandibular glands were examined by HE staining.The expressions of autoantibodies and associated cytokines in serum were detected by ELISA.Results Compared with the NS group,salivary flow was significantly increased in the mice treated with TWP and HCQ group,the extent of the histopathiligical changes was ameliorated in these two groups,the autoantibodies in serum were significantly decreased and the imbalance of TH1/TH2 cytokines was remedied after treated with TWP and HCQ.There were no significant differences between the two groups treated with TWH and HCQ.Conclusion TWP can effectively ameliorate sialoadenitis on NOD mice.The mechanism was thought to be associated with the protection of submandibular gland from intense inflammation and improvement of TH1/TH2 cytokines imbalance.
